@@ -652,7 +652,13 @@ static int vt_is_busy(int vtnr) {
 
         assert(vtnr >= 1);
 
-        fd = open_terminal("/dev/tty0", O_RDWR|O_NOCTTY|O_CLOEXEC);
+        /* We explicitly open /dev/tty1 here instead of /dev/tty0. If
+         * we'd open the latter we'd open the foreground tty which
+         * hence would be unconditionally busy. By opening /dev/tty1
+         * we avoid this. Since tty1 is special and needs to be an
+         * explicitly loaded getty or DM this is safe. */
+
+        fd = open_terminal("/dev/tty1", O_RDWR|O_NOCTTY|O_CLOEXEC);
         if (fd < 0)
                 return -errno;
